Szkolenie Buildroot

Kompletne szkolenie (Live & Online) dla inżynierów, którzy chcą budować dedykowane dystrybucje Linuxa na urządzenia wbudowane.

Czego się nauczysz

Ogólny plan szkolenia

  • Podstawy Linuxa Embedded: Bootloader (U-boot), Kernel, Rootfs, Toolchain.

  • Start z Buildroot: Instalacja, defconfigs i struktura projektu.

  • Boot Process: Bootloader, Kernel panic, Device Tree.

  • Cross-compilation: Konfiguracja i zrozumienie Toolchaina.

  • Customizacja: Integracja zewnętrznych paczek i programów.

  • Modyfikacja obrazu: Dostosowanie do potrzeb i łączność z siecią.

  • Init Systems: Automatyzacja usług po starcie systemu.

  • Własny kod: Dodawanie aplikacji do build-systemu.

  • Wydajność: Optymalizacja budowania i przyspieszanie kompilacji.

  • Hardware: Obsługa peryferiów w Linuxie.

  • Security: Linux Hardening i podstawy bezpieczeństwa.

  • Troubleshooting: Debugowanie systemu i aplikacji.

Wejdź na wyższy poziom

Możliwe dostosowanie szkolenia pod konkretne potrzeby

Rekomendowany sprzęt: Raspberry Pi 4b 

Czas trwania: 3 dni

Po szkoleniu uczestnicy dostają wszystkie materiały użyte w szkoleniu, w tym prezentację, pełny kod oraz skrypty pomocnicze.

Poznaj moje materiały